Originally, I purchased this property for the intention of locating my business and <br /> person. Currently, my building is used for the purpose of storage for my business, which is <br /> commercial refrigeration service and sales. I would like to reside on my property for a <br /> variety of reasons. First off, being able to have my business as a centralized unit, located <br /> close to my customers, bookkeeping made easier because it would be in one location, ease <br /> of after-hour emergency calls, travel time shortened considerably because of the location, <br /> ease of working on ice machines after hours and having all tools available there, watching <br /> over own premises, possibly lessening vandalism and break-ins. I have one vehicle that I <br /> drive and have plenty of parking space available for my two employes and delivery trucks. <br /> It would be rare for a customer to stop at the building, I always go to their place of <br /> business. I would like to be in residence by August of this year. The reasons listed above <br /> would explain why I feel that my property is suitable for this permit. <br /> 5.
